About Sara Lafkas

I provide therapy primarily to adults, children, and families, with areas of specialization that include impacts of parental divorce, women’s mental health, and relationship anxieties/stressors. My orientation to therapy is primarily cognitive-behavioral and solution-focused. I strive to create an atmosphere of support,empathy, and compassion that facilitates long-term growth.
